Is your gut trying to tell you something deeper?Too often, gut issues like Irritable Bowel Syndrome are treated in isolation from emotional health—but today’s conversation with trauma therapist MJ dives deep into how your body’s stress response, unresolved trauma, and nervous system regulation play a huge role in chronic IBS symptoms.Here’s what you’ll learn in this powerful conversation:How trauma can trigger or worsen IBS symptoms.Why stress regulation and nervous system health are critical for long-term gut healing.How slowing down might be the key to reversing IBS.Ready to take your gut healing beyond food and supplements?
